### A Happy Pocket Full of Money โ Week 4: What Does It Mean to Be Wealthy?
Reading: Chapters 19โ22 (Optional)
For our final gathering around A Happy Pocket Full of Money, we're heading back to Buffalo Bayou for another meditative walk followed by coffee and conversation.
These final chapters bring us to the ideas at the heart of the book: oneness, abundance, happiness, and money.
But rather than simply asking whether we agree with Gikandi, we'll use this final gathering to reflect on what we believe after spending the past several weeks exploring these ideas.
What does it actually mean to be wealthy? What is enough? Can we desire more while appreciating what we already have? And what happens when happiness stops being something waiting for us on the other side of our next achievement?

### ๐ญ Questions We Might Explore
- What does being wealthy mean to you now?
- Is abundance something we have or something we experience?
- What does โenoughโ look like?
- Can we want more without believing the present is insufficient?
- What ideas from the book have changed the way you think?
- What ideas do you reject or remain skeptical about?
- What relationship do happiness and money actually have?
- Can we participate intentionally in creating our lives while remaining open to what we cannot control?
- If wealth included time, attention, relationships, health, creativity, freedom and experience, how would you measure your life differently?
- After finishing this book, what do you want to carry forward into your life?
